Greetings, gentlefolk of Hell. This is Mark, writer of The Gentleman from Hell. We ran into a slight setback in production this week, so our regularly scheduled episode will be releasing this Thursday and then returning to its normal schedule.
But, in the spirit of turning lemons into lemonade, we thought this would be the perfect opportunity to introduce our brand new series, Legacy of the Damned. This semi-regular anthology will feature stand-alone short stories set within the Sinscape, our name for the universe of the Gentleman from Hell.
Within it, you'll encounter all manner of devilry, while exploring themes, legends, and horrors, both spoken and unspoken, within the primary storyverse. So sit back, relax, and prepare yourself for yet another journey into hell. Or, as we prefer to call it, Diabolon.
